Developmental profile of epileptiform activity.A, Synaptic activity in CA3 pyramidal cells in the presence of bicuculline (10 μm). At midgestation (E85), no seizure activity is observed; at E105, epileptiform events emerge and progress in occurrence and severity during the second half of gestation. Whole-cell recordings at holding potential of −60 mV. At E85 and E105, the responses were evoked by electrical stimulation of the slice (marked by arrows); at E109 and E154, spontaneous interictal-like events are shown. B, Plot summarizing the occurrence of the bicuculline-induced seizure activity in the fetal macaque hippocampal slices (number of cells). Note that all neurons express epileptiform activities from E134 onward.
